    Re: Windows CardSpace Problem

    Can you open the event viewer and see if you can find an error message from CardSpace there? First, do not run any registry programs. For that you need to update your Windows in order to protect your computer from the malware. Usually it's under: C:\Documents and Settings\username\Local Settings\Application Data\ Open the folder Property and go to the Security Tab. Can you check to if you have full control of your local application data folder? Find your username and see if "Full Control" is checked. Anti-virus suites, password managers, and other security application are prime candidates for application incompatibility.
